The Schneider Electric 140DDI15310 is a robust discrete input module within the Modicon Quantum series. This unit is equipped to handle a total of 32 input channels, organized into four groups, allowing it to effectively manage numerous discrete signals from various sensors or devices. Operating with a logic input type that is negative, the module requires a nominal input voltage of 5V DC, with specifications allowing a voltage range of 4.5 to 5.5 volts.

It is capable of supporting a current rating of 4 mA, making it suitable for several applications in automation and control systems. The addressing requirements for this module consist of two input words, facilitating easy integration into larger control architectures. The input impedance is measured at 7500 Ohms, and care is also taken to ensure leakage currents do not exceed 200 mA, safeguarding the system’s operational integrity. For further protection, the absolute maximum voltage should not surpass 15 volts.

Response times are optimized for efficiency, with transitions from state 0 to state 1 achieved within 250 microseconds, and from state 1 back to state 0 within 500 microseconds, contributing to the module's reliability in dynamic applications. Leveraging an input protection feature, the 140DDI15310 aids in ensuring system safety during operation. The power dissipation for this module is rated at 5 watts, reinforcing its design for stable performance under continuous use.
